Nonresident Senior Fellow, Global Economy and Development
A chaired professor at Columbia University, Panagariya was formerly the Chief Economist of the Asian Development Bank. A leading free-trade advocate, he writes on trade policy, outsourcing, WTO and economic reforms in India.
Trade and economic development; indian economy
Current PositionsProfessor of Economics and Jagdish Bhagwati Professor of Indian Political Economy in the School of International And Public Affairs at Columbia UniveristyPast PositionsChief Economist, Asian Development Bank; Professor of Economics and Co-director, Center for International Economics, Univerity of Maryland at College Park
Ph.D. (1978) Princeton University; M.A. (1973), B.A. (1971) Rajasthan University, India
